Output 1889ea174d25a7b2e62aad0f2d1cada11aadf047a7e4447d4d26f914c3742c20:0

value
1108583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8580369847222bed3d2acedc9533894a13a6ee13 OP_EQUAL
address
3DruPUFsSYaZcfEcBiv7TjvXzDR2GZzkYT
transaction
1889ea174d25a7b2e62aad0f2d1cada11aadf047a7e4447d4d26f914c3742c20
confirmations
49819
spent
true